Product Description
Bring vibrant color to your indoor or shaded garden spaces with Violet Zygocactus Truncatus, a beautiful flowering plant known for its compact growth and stunning violet blooms. Ideal for pots, hanging baskets, or small garden spaces, this low-maintenance plant adds elegance while being easy to grow and maintain.
Produces bright violet, long-lasting blooms
Compact growth, perfect for containers, hanging baskets, and small garden areas
Heirloom seeds, non-GMO, ideal for sustainable home gardening
Low-maintenance and easy to grow
Attracts pollinators such as bees and butterflies
Seed Type: Perennial flowering plant
Variety: Violet Zygocactus Truncatus
Plant Height: 6–12 inches
Bloom Season: Late autumn to winter
Sunlight: Partial shade to bright indirect light
Soil Requirement: Well-drained cactus or succulent soil mix
Watering: Moderate; allow soil to dry slightly between watering
Soil Preparation: Use well-draining cactus or succulent soil mix.
Sowing: Sow seeds lightly on the surface and press gently; do not cover deeply.
Spacing: Space seedlings 6–8 inches apart for healthy growth.
Watering: Keep soil lightly moist during germination; avoid overwatering.
Light Requirement: Partial shade to bright indirect light promotes healthy growth and vibrant blooms.
Germination Time: 3–6 weeks under warm conditions (65–75°F).
Transplanting: Transplant seedlings carefully when 2–3 inches tall to permanent containers or hanging baskets.
Maintenance: Remove faded flowers to encourage continuous blooming and maintain plant health.
